Description

Description
The property comprises of a licensed restaurant premises which occupies the entirety of the ground floor accommodation. It is currently let to a restaurant occupier who has been in occupation since 2013.

The space comprises of entrance vestibule, bar, and reception area with restaurant accommodation for approximately 80 covers, male and female WC and commercial kitchen facilities.

Location
The property is situated on Lordswood Road, within the affluent Edgbaston constituency and lies approximately 3 miles South West of Birmingham City Centre.

Harborne is considered one of Birmingham’s wealthier suburbs with an abundance of bars, eateries, and boutique retail outlets.

Tenancy Details

The ground floor demise is let in its entirety to Mr Salam on a lease which commenced on 1st April 2015. The lease expires on 31st March 2040 at a current passing rental of £30,000 per annum.


Tenure

The property is held virtual freehold for a term of 999 years from 25th January 2000.

We understand that the current ground rent is £50 per annum
